COVID Track and Trace during the Christmas holidays.

Please remember, you need to tell school if your child has COVID-19.

 If your child gets symptoms on or before 20th December and receives a positive test result please email [email protected]

 Their class bubble will be informed and told to isolate.

 Parents and carers should follow contact tracing instructions provided by NHS Test and Trace.

 If symptoms, followed by a positive test, develop after the 20th December, there is no need to contact us as this is more than 48 hours since being in school.

 However, once school reopens we will need to be informed if your child’s isolation period extends past Monday 4th January 2021.
